Frequently Asked Questions about Bhachau

Chobari is a Rural village located in Bhachau, Kachchh, Gujarat.

The total population of Chobari is 8,000.

Chobari village comprises 1,712 households.

The literacy rate in Chobari is 47.1%. Among the literate population of 3,073, there are 1,978 literate males and 1,095 literate females.

In Chobari, there are 4,132 males and 3,868 females, with a sex ratio of 936 females per 1000 males.

There are 1,479 children (18.5% of population), comprising 762 boys and 717 girls.

The total number of workers in Chobari is 2,542, with 2,357 main workers and 185 marginal workers.

In Chobari, there are 615 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(317 males, 298 females) and 12 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(6 males, 6 females).

Chobari is located in Gujarat state, Kachchh district, and falls under Bhachau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 506635 and LGD code is 506635.
